Which visa types are most common for assistant manager - sales roles in South Carolina?

The H-1B visa is the most widely used category for assistant manager - sales roles when the position requires a bachelor's degree in business, marketing, or a related field and qualifies as a specialty occupation. The L-1B visa applies when a candidate is transferring within a multinational company. TN visas cover Canadian and Mexican nationals in qualifying management categories under USMCA, where the role meets the applicable criteria.

Are there any South Carolina-specific considerations for assistant manager - sales visa sponsorship?

South Carolina's right-to-work status and relatively low unionization rate mean employers have more flexibility in structuring management roles, but it also means visa sponsorship decisions are made largely at the corporate level. Candidates targeting Upstate South Carolina should note that many employers there are subsidiaries of international companies, particularly German and Japanese manufacturers, which may open L-1 visa transfer pathways alongside H-1B visa sponsorship for sales-adjacent management roles.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ored assistant manager - sales jobs in South Carolina?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
